카테고리 없음

파이썬을 이용해서 채팅봇 만들기 - 간단한 인사

칠구의 스터디 2023. 7. 24. 14:05

 

이번 폿팅에는 

사용자 이름을 입력받고 사용자 이름을 넣어서 인사하는 채팅봇을

간단하게 구현해 보겠습니다

 


    while True:
        user_input = input("사용자: ")
        
        if user_input in ['끝', '끝내기', '종료']:
            print("채팅봇😆: 안녕히 가세요!")
            break
        else:
            print("채팅봇😆:", user_input + "님, 안녕하세요!")

while문을 이용해서 어떤 이름을 입력하든 인사하도록 하고

'끝', '끝내기', '종료'를 입력하면 종료되도록 하였습니다

 

 

 

<<코드>>

def chatbot():
    print("채팅봇😆: 안녕하세요! 성함이 어떻게 되세요??")
    
    while True:
        user_input = input("사용자: ")
        
        if user_input in ['끝', '끝내기', '종료']:
            print("채팅봇😆: 안녕히 가세요!")
            break
        else:
            print("채팅봇😆:", user_input + "님, 안녕하세요!")

if __name__ == "__main__":
    chatbot()